ImageVerifierCode 换一换
格式:DOCX , 页数:20 ,大小:64.95KB ,
资源ID:3053804      下载积分:3 金币
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,免费下载
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.bdocx.com/down/3053804.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: 微信登录   QQ登录  

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(数据库原理校统考自测试题一.docx)为本站会员(b****5)主动上传,冰豆网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知冰豆网(发送邮件至service@bdocx.com或直接QQ联系客服),我们立即给予删除!

数据库原理校统考自测试题一.docx

1、数据库原理校统考自测试题一数据库原理(校统考)自测试题一一、单项选择1对于现实世界中事物的特征,在实体-联系模型中使用(A)A)属性描述B)关键字描述C)二维表格描述D)实体描述2 把实体-联系模型转换为关系模型时,实体之间多对多联系在关系模型中是通过(C)A)建立新的属性来实现 B)建立新的关键字来实现 C)建立新的关系来实现 D)建立新的实体来实现3 专门的关系运算不包括下列中的A)联接运算(两个关系横向连接) B)选择运算(从行抽取) C)投影运算(从列抽取) D)交运算4对关系S和关系R进行集合运算,结果中既包含S中元组也包含R中元组,这种集合运算称为 A)并运算 B)交运算 C)差运

2、算 D)积运算5在数据库设计中,将ER图转换成关系数据模型的过程属于(B)A)需求分析阶段 B)逻辑设计阶段 C)概念设计阶段 D)物理设计阶段6 对于关系数据库,任何二元关系模式最高都可以达到 范式。 A)1NF B)2NF C)3NF D)BCNF7 在概念设计阶段,最常使用的数据模型是 A)对象模型B)物理模型 C)逻辑模型 D)实体联系模型8 下面有关索引的描述正确的是(课本65页两段)A)创建非聚集索引以后,原来的数据库表文件中记录的物理顺序将被改变 (不被改变)B)索引与数据库表的数据存储在一个文件中( 创建一个新的文件)C)创建非聚集索引是创建一个指向数据库表文件记录的指针构成的

3、文件D)使用索引并不能加快对表的查询操作(能加快)9 关系R1和R2,经过关系运算得到结果是S,则S 是A)一个关系 B)一个表单C)一个数据库 D)一个数组10子模式是用户与数据库的接口之一,它对应于数据库的 A)外模式B)概念模式C)内模式 D)存储模式11 已知关系R(A,B,C,D,E)及其上的函数相关性集合,F=AB,EA,CED,该关系的候选关键字是A)AE B)BE C)CE D)DE分析:如果一个超关键字去掉其中任何一个字段后不再能唯一地确定记录,则称它为“候选关键字”(Candidate Key)。候选关键字既能唯一地确定记录,它包含的字段有是最精炼的。也就是说候选关键字是最

4、简单的超关键字。12 设有关系R(A,B,C,D)及其上的函数相关性集合BA,BCD,那么关系最高是A)第一范式的 B)第二范式的 C)第三范式的 D)BCNF范式的13 如果学生表STUDENT是使用下面的SQL语句创建的 CREATE TABLE STUDENT(SNO CHAR(4) PRIMARY KEY NOT NULL,SN CHAR(8),SEX CHAR(2),AGE DECIMAL(2) CHECK(AGE15 AND AGE30) 下面的SQL语句中不可以正确执行的是A)INSERT INTO STUDENT(SNO,SEX,AGE) valueS (S9,男,17)B)I

5、NSERT INTO STUDENT(SNO,SEX,AGE) valueS (李安琦,男,20)C)INSERT INTO STUDENT(SEX,AGE) valueS (男,20)D)INSERT INTO STUDENT(SNO,SN) valueS (S9,安琦)14 设有部门和职员两个实体,每个职员只能属于一个部门,一个部门可以有多名职员。则部门与职员实体之间的联系类型是 A)m:n B)1:m C)m:1 D)1:115 使用SQL语句进行分组检索时,为了去掉不满足条件的分组,应当(课本95页)A)使用WHERE子句 B)在GROUP BY后面使用HAVING 子句C)先使用WH

6、ERE子句,再使用HAVING子句 D)先使用HAVING 子句,再使用WHERE子句16关系代数的五个基本操作可直接转换成元组关系演算表达式,它们是并、差、投影、选择和( )。A交 B笛卡儿积 C自然联结 D除法17关系表达式运算的结果是( )。A数值型B字符型 C逻辑型 D日期型18关系数据库的规范化理论主要解决的问题是( )。A如何构造合适的数据逻辑结构 B如何构造合适的数据物理结构C如何构造合适的应用程序界面 D如何控制不同用户的数据操作权限19储蓄所有多个储户,储户在多个储蓄所存取款,储蓄所与储户之间是( )。A一对一的联系 B一对多的联系C多对一的联系 D多对多的联系20下面正确的

7、规则是( )。A若XMY,WYZ,则XWZ B若XY,YZ则ZXC若XYZ,则XZ,YZ D若XY,YZ,则XZ二、填空题目1关系数据中,基本表的一行称为 _记录或元组_。2数据库设计分为以下六个设计阶段:需求分析阶段、概念结构设计阶段、数据库逻辑设计阶段、_数据库物理设计阶段_、数据库实施阶段、数据库运行和维护阶段。3如果XY和YX成立,那么称XY是一个_平凡函数依赖。4由于数据库系统在三级模式之间提供了_外模式/模式_和_模式/内模式_两层映射功能,所以就保证了数据库系统具有较高的数据独立性。5.关系代数中专门的关系运算包括:_选择_、投影、连接和除法。6.任何一个三元关系一定满足的范式是

8、_1NF _(在INF、2NF、3NF范围内)。7.一个关系的所有属性都是主属性,则该关系一定满足的范式是_3NF _(在1NF、2NF、3NF范围内)。8设有关系R(A,B,C,D),S(D,E,F,G)。关系R的主码为A,关系S的主码为D,则属性D在关系R中称为_外码_ 。9用二维表数据来表示实体之间联系的数据模型称为_关系数据模型_ 。10数据模型的三要素是指_数据结构_、_数据操作_和_完整性约束_。三、简答题1为什么一个二元关系一定满足3NF?因为一个二元关系的主码构成只有以下两种可能: (1)全码, 则两个属性都是主属性,不存在非主属性,因此这种情况下该二元关系肯定是3NF; (2

9、)其中一个属性构成主码,另外一个是非主属性,这中情况下只有主属性决定非主属性,不存在非主属性对主属性的部分依赖和传递依赖,故也是3NF。2.简述数据库系统的组成。(课本3页)数据库系统由数据库(DB),数据管理系统(DBMS),计算机软硬件系统,数据库管理人员及用户,其中,数据库管理系统是数据库系统的核心组成部分。3.关系代数中有哪几种基本操作,这些操作的基本功能是什么?并(Union):设关系R和关系S具有相同的元数n,且相应的属性取自同一个域,则关系R和关系S的并由属于R或属于S的元组组成,其结果仍为n元的关系 差(Difference):设关系R和关系S具有相同的元数n,且相应的属性取自

10、同一个域,则关系R和关系S的差由属于关系R而不属于关系S的元组组成,其结果仍为n元的关系 笛卡尔积(Cartesian Product):设关系R和关系S的元数分别为r和s。定义R和S的笛卡尔积是一个(r+s)元的元组集合,每个元组的前r个分量来自R的一个元组,后s个分量来自S的一个元组 投影(Projection):对关系进行垂直分割,消去某些列,并重新安排列的顺序,再删去重复元组 选择(Selection):根据某些条件对关系做水平分割,即选择符合条件的元组四、应用题1设有两个关系R (A,B,C) 和S (C,D,E),试用SQL查询语句表达下列关系代数表达式:(1)A,E (B = D

11、 (RS)。select R.A, S.E form R, S where R.B=S.D and R.C=S.C(2)A.E (B = 50 (RS) U A,E (B = 60 (RS) 。selcct R.A, S.E form R, S where R.B=50 and R.C=S.C Union selcct R.A, S.E form R, S where R.B=60 and R.C=S.C2. 图书出版管理数据库中有两个基本表:图书 (书号,书名,作者编号,出版社,出版日期)作者 (作者编号,作者名,年龄,地址)试用SQL语句写出下列查询:检索年龄低于作者平均年龄的所有作者的作

12、者名、书名和出版社。select 作者.作者名,图书.图书名,图书.出版社 from 作者, 图书 Where 作者.作者编号=图书.作者编号 and 作者.作者年龄=60五、综合设计题1.设有关系模式R(A,B,C,D,E),F是R上成立的函数依赖集,F=ABCDE, BCD,DE。(1)试问R是3范式吗,如果是请说明理由,如果不是请将R分解为3范式。R属于1NF。 由于候选键是ABC。而非主属性D和E部分函数依赖于候选键ABC,因此R不是2NF,只能是1NF。分解为3范式为:R1(ABC,D,E) F(ABC -DE);R2(B,C);R3(D,E) F(D -E)(2)试问R是BC范式吗

13、,如果是请说明理由,如果不是请将R分解为BC范式。(分析:BC范式:设关系模式R1NF,如果对于R的每个函数依赖XY,若Y不属于X,则X必含有候选码,那么RBCNF。若RBCNF 每一个决定属性集(因素)都包含(候选)码R中的所有属性(主,非主属性)都完全函数依赖于码R3NF(证明)若R3NF 则 R不一定BCNF)答案:不是BC范式;分解为BC范式:R11(ABC,D);R12(ABC,E);R2(BC,D);R3(D,E)2设有系、教师、学生、课程等实体,其中:每一个系包括系名、系址、系主任姓名、办公电话等属性;教师实体包括工作证号码、教师名、出生日期、党派等属性;学生实体包括学号、姓名、出生日期、性别等属性;课程实体包括课程号、课程名、预修课号等属性。设一个系可以有多名教师,每个教师教多门课程, 一门课程由一个教师教。每一个学生可选多门课程,每门课程只有一个预修课程,每一个学生选修一门课程有一个成绩,试根据以上语义完成下述要求。 1)画出E-R图。 2)将以上的实体及实体集间的联系用关系模型表示出来系(系名、系址、系主任姓名、办公电话)教师(工作证号码、教师名、出生日期、党派,系名) 课程(课程号、课程名、预修课号,工作证号码) 学生(学号、姓名、出生日期、性别)

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1